Transaction 8834948cbd3c7f6d6fa81e7d63724a0c1818261812a056e89293ff09478203ba

1 Input
2 Outputs
  • 8834948cbd3c7f6d6fa81e7d63724a0c1818261812a056e89293ff09478203ba:0
  • value  200000
    address  14y4FaVKMQJydKigRHtkpVeSV7rfkhwQUJ
  • 8834948cbd3c7f6d6fa81e7d63724a0c1818261812a056e89293ff09478203ba:1
  • value  22383615
    address  35ATyydvfKDSvnTGnxDoncZDGYtiVzMfaJ